Arrival Story:
Grace was found in Taipei, hiding under some bushes and desperate for human contact. From her appearance it was obvious that she had been abandoned, as are many dogs in Taiwan. She was very blessed in that a wonderful woman named Andrea found her, took her to be spayed and sheltered her. As Andrea was in the middle of a move, Grace traveled for five hours with Andrea and a friend who volunteered to drive her to me to come stay with Gromit, Cleo and myself. A few weeks after arriving, Grace suddenly lost her eyesight. The result of what the vets say was a virus, Grace will not likely see again. She, however, is amazing! In under four weeks, she has adapted very well and is a beautiful, healthy young girl!

Bio:
December 15, 2007 Grace is becoming an international traveler! Today she had her first airplane ride (45 min) back to Taipei where she is going to stay with Andrea and her pups until December 28th when she and 15 other disabled and abandoned dogs and cats will fly to Holland where new homes are waiting! This is the opportunity of a life time for her and all the others who are going as well. It was extremely hard to say goodbye to her but she did really well in her new kennel and on the plane, proving to be a great traveler.
